Short answer: if your operating system is updated, you'll have the latest compatible version.
Longer answer: for the current version of macOS (Catalina), the latest Safari is included with the operating system.
For the two prior versions of macOS (Mojave, High Sierra), the latest Safari is a separate update that can be found in Software Update in System Preferences. If you do not see any available updates then your computer has the latest compatible version of Safari.
For iOS, Safari is always included in the operating system. There is no standalone update for iOS Safari regardless of whether you are running the current iOS (13) or an earlier version (e.g., iOS 12.4.1).
